Barn Drainage Installation services focus on creating effective drainage systems designed to manage excess water around a property’s foundation and landscape. This process typically involves assessing the site, excavating areas where water tends to collect, and installing drainage components such as perforated pipes, gravel beds, and drainage basins. The goal is to redirect water away from structures and prevent it from pooling in undesirable locations. Proper installation ensures that water is effectively channeled to designated drainage areas, reducing the risk of water-related issues.

These services help address common problems associated with poor drainage, including basement flooding, foundation damage, soil erosion, and landscape oversaturation. Excess water can weaken structural foundations over time, cause mold growth, and damage landscaping or garden beds. By installing a well-designed drainage system, property owners can mitigate these issues, maintaining a stable and healthy environment around their property. Proper drainage also helps prevent water from pooling on walkways or driveways, reducing slip hazards and surface deterioration.

The overview below groups typical Barn Drainage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Anacortes, WA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Labor Costs - Installation labor typically ranges from $500 to $2,500 depending on the project size and complexity. For example, a basic barn drainage setup may cost around $1,200 in labor fees. Costs vary based on local rates and site conditions.

Materials Expenses - The price of materials such as drainage pipes, gravel, and fabric generally falls between $200 and $1,000. A standard installation might use $400 worth of supplies, but larger projects can require more extensive materials.

Permitting and Inspection - Some locations may require permits, which can add $100 to $500 to the overall cost. Inspection fees vary by jurisdiction and are typically included in the project estimate if applicable.

Additional Services - Extra services like grading or site preparation can increase overall costs by $300 to $1,000. These services ensure proper drainage and may be necessary depending on the site conditions.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is barn drainage installation? Barn drainage installation involves setting up systems to direct excess water away from barn structures, helping to prevent flooding and water damage.

Why is proper drainage important for barns? Proper drainage helps protect the barn foundation, reduces mud and water buildup, and creates a safer environment for animals and workers.

What types of drainage systems are commonly installed? Common systems include French drains, surface drains, and sump pumps, each designed to manage water runoff effectively around barn areas.

How do I find local pros for barn drainage installation? Interested parties can contact local contractors or service providers specializing in agricultural or barn drainage solutions in their area.

What should I consider before installing barn drainage? Factors include the barn’s location, soil type, water flow patterns, and the specific drainage needs of the property. Consulting with a local professional can help determine the best approach.
